Understanding Hard Water and Its Effects
Hard water is characterized by a high concentration of dissolved minerals, primarily calcium and magnesium. While these minerals are not inherently harmful to human health, they can wreak havoc on your plumbing system and appliances. Over time, mineral deposits, known as limescale, build up in pipes, water heaters, dishwashers, and washing machines. This buildup reduces water flow, decreases efficiency, and can lead to costly repairs or premature appliance failure.
The presence of hard water can also manifest in various ways around your home. You might notice soap scum residue on your shower walls and fixtures, making cleaning a constant chore. Dishes and glassware can emerge from the dishwasher with unsightly spots and streaks, diminishing their shine. Even your laundry can suffer, appearing dull, stiff, and less vibrant due to mineral absorption.
Beyond the aesthetic and functional issues, hard water can also impact your personal care. Hard water can leave your skin feeling dry, itchy, and irritated, and can make your hair feel dull and unmanageable. Shampoos and soaps may not lather effectively in hard water, requiring you to use more product to achieve a satisfactory clean.
How Water Softeners Work
Whole house water softeners primarily operate using a process called ion exchange. The heart of the system is a tank filled with resin beads, which are negatively charged. Hard water, with its positively charged calcium and magnesium ions, flows through this tank. As the water passes over the resin beads, the positively charged mineral ions are attracted to and attach themselves to the negatively charged beads, effectively swapping places.
In exchange for the calcium and magnesium ions, the resin beads release sodium ions (or potassium ions, depending on the salt used) into the water. This exchange process results in water that is significantly lower in mineral content, thus softening it. The softened water then flows throughout your entire house, protecting your plumbing and appliances from the damaging effects of hard water.
Periodically, the resin beads become saturated with mineral ions and need to be regenerated. This is achieved through a brine solution, typically made from salt (sodium chloride) or potassium chloride, which is flushed through the resin tank. The concentrated salt solution displaces the accumulated calcium and magnesium ions from the resin beads, washing them away and recharging the beads to continue the softening process.
Types of Water Softeners Available
The market offers a variety of water softener types, each with its own advantages and operational methods. The most common and widely used are the salt-based ion exchange softeners, as described earlier, which are highly effective at removing minerals. These systems require periodic replenishment of salt to regenerate the resin.
Another category includes salt-free water conditioners, often referred to as descalers. These systems don’t actually remove minerals but rather alter their molecular structure to prevent them from forming limescale. While they don’t require salt and are generally lower maintenance, their effectiveness in truly softening water and preventing scale buildup can be a subject of debate and may vary depending on the specific technology.
Electromagnetic and magnetic water conditioners are also available. These devices claim to alter the magnetic properties of water to prevent scale formation. However, scientific evidence supporting their efficacy is limited, and they are generally considered less reliable than ion exchange systems for comprehensive water softening.

Capacity: Matching the Softener to Your Household Needs
Now, let’s talk about how much water your household actually uses. Water softener capacity is usually measured in grains per gallon (GPG), which refers to the amount of hardness minerals a system can remove before its resin bed needs to be regenerated. Think of it like a sponge; it can only absorb so much before it needs to be wrung out. Your household’s daily water usage, combined with your water hardness level, will determine the GPG capacity you need in a softener.
To get a good estimate, consider your family size and average daily water consumption. A good rule of thumb is to multiply the GPG of your water by the total gallons of water your household uses per day. Then, add a little buffer for those days when you might use more water (like laundry day!). If you have a large family or often entertain guests, you’ll obviously need a higher capacity. Choosing a system with the right capacity ensures it can effectively handle your water needs without constantly needing to regenerate, which saves you both water and salt in the long run. Regeneration Type: Efficiency and Convenience
When your salt-based water softener’s resin beads become saturated with hardness minerals, they need to be “regenerated” to remove those minerals and get them ready to soften more water. There are a couple of main ways this regeneration happens, and understanding them can help you choose one of the best whole house water softeners for your lifestyle. The two primary types are timer-based regeneration and demand-initiated regeneration (also known as metered regeneration).
Timer-based systems regenerate on a set schedule, usually every few days, regardless of how much water you’ve actually used. This can lead to unnecessary regeneration cycles and waste of salt and water if your usage is lower than average. Demand-initiated systems, on the other hand, monitor your water usage and only regenerate when it’s truly needed. This is generally the more efficient and cost-effective option, as it conserves both salt and water, making it a smarter choice for most households looking for the best whole house water softeners.

Flow Rate: Ensuring Consistent Water Pressure
One of the things people worry about with any water treatment system is whether it will negatively impact their water pressure. This is where the flow rate of the best whole house water softeners becomes important. Flow rate is typically measured in gallons per minute (GPM) and indicates how much water the system can handle without a significant drop in pressure. You need to choose a softener that can accommodate your household’s peak water demand.
Think about those times when multiple people might be using water simultaneously – showering, running the dishwasher, and flushing toilets all at once. You don’t want your water pressure to plummet! Most modern homes have peak demands that can range from 8 to 15 GPM or even higher. Check the GPM rating of any softener you’re considering and compare it to your home’s estimated peak usage. Choosing a system with a sufficient flow rate ensures you’ll still enjoy strong, consistent water pressure throughout your home, even when multiple appliances are running.

How does a water softener actually work to remove these minerals?
The magic behind most whole house water softeners lies in a process called ion exchange. Inside the softener tank, you’ll find tiny resin beads that are coated with sodium ions. As hard water flows through the tank, the calcium and magnesium minerals are attracted to these resin beads and essentially swap places with the sodium ions. So, the hard minerals get trapped on the beads, and the softened water, now with sodium ions, continues on to your home’s plumbing.
Eventually, the resin beads become saturated with these hard minerals and need to be regenerated. This is where the “brine” comes in – a concentrated saltwater solution that is flushed through the tank. The high concentration of sodium in the brine forces the calcium and magnesium minerals off the resin beads and down the drain, effectively recharging the beads so they can continue softening your water. Most modern systems do this automatically, so you don’t have to worry about it.
Are there different types of whole house water softeners I should know about?
Absolutely! While the ion exchange method is the most common and generally the most effective for truly tackling hard water, there are a couple of variations and other technologies to be aware of. You’ll primarily see two main types of ion exchange softeners: those that use salt (sodium chloride) and those that use potassium chloride. The salt-based ones are the most traditional and widely used, but if you’re concerned about sodium intake, potassium chloride is a great alternative, though it can be a bit more expensive.
Beyond the salt type, you might also come across “salt-free” water conditioners or descalers. It’s important to understand that these systems don’t actually remove the minerals like a traditional softener does. Instead, they alter the way the minerals behave, making them less likely to form hard scale. While they can offer some benefits in terms of scale prevention, they won’t give you that truly soft water feel or improve soap lathering the way an ion exchange softener will.

What size water softener do I need for my house?
Choosing the right size is crucial to ensure your softener works effectively and efficiently without wasting resources. The size is typically determined by two main factors: the total hardness of your water (measured in grains per gallon) and your household’s daily water usage. You’ll want a system that can handle the total hardness of the water you’re treating over a period of time before it needs to regenerate.
To figure this out, you’ll need your water hardness level and an estimate of your daily water consumption. A good rule of thumb for daily water usage is to multiply the number of people in your household by 75-100 gallons per person. Then, you’ll multiply your water hardness (in GPG) by your total daily water usage to get the total grains your softener needs to handle between regenerations. Most manufacturer specifications will tell you the “grain capacity” of their units, allowing you to match it to your needs.

What’s the typical cost of a whole house water softener and installation?
The cost can vary quite a bit, as you’ll find a wide range of options available, from more budget-friendly models to high-end, feature-rich systems. Generally speaking, you can expect to pay anywhere from a few hundred dollars for a basic unit to well over a thousand dollars for a more advanced or larger capacity softener. The price will also depend on the brand, the features it offers, and whether you opt for a salt-based or salt-free system.
When you factor in installation, that’s another cost to consider. If you’re comfortable with DIY plumbing, you might be able to save on installation fees. However, for most people, hiring a professional plumber is the way to go to ensure it’s installed correctly and to warranty the work. Professional installation can add anywhere from a couple hundred to several hundred dollars to the overall cost, depending on your location and the complexity of the installation. Don’t forget to also factor in the ongoing cost of salt, which is a recurring expense.
